Lightbulb Tech: Lower Front License Plate Bracket w/Template

Here's a crude template I made.

Photo 1 - I traced the side of my '300 series' OEM front license plate bracket which was properly modified to correctly fit the lower/center front fascia area upon installation of a custom aftermarket grill. (shown in full scale)

Photo 2 - The actual modified bracket showing the correct contour.

Photo 3 - Shows the original OEM grill tabs removed (cut off) and the front fascia screw tabs shaved down as to allow flush fascia fitment.

Photo 4 - Shows the modified license plate bracket affixed to my car.

Hopefully this will help reduce/eliminate the time consuming 'hit and miss' trial fitting procedure when trying to come up with the correct bracket side contour.
